In celebration of its 22nd Cityhood Anniversary, the City Government of Isabela led by Mayor Sitti Djalia Turabin-Hataman through its City Tourism Office headed by City Tourism Officer Claudio Ramos II formally opened Sakayan Festival 2023 with the theme “Many Colors, One Rainbow,” April 25 at Plaza Isabela.

Vice Mayor Engr. Jhul Kifli Salliman on the occasion of the city’s 22nd anniversary, extended his greetings and welcomed the partners and stakeholders.

In her remarks for the Sakayan Festival, Mayor Turabin-Hataman expressed her gratitude and mentioned that, since the festival’s inception in previous years, the city has made significant progress toward realizing the Isabela City’s dream.

As they join in celebrating the vibrant culture and rich traditions of the HAPIsabela community at this year’s festival, Provincial Government of Basilan Governor Jim Salliman represented by Provincial Administrator Manny Muarip and Basilan Lone District Representative and Deputy Minority Leader Mujiv Hataman both shared messages of support in development of the city.

This year’s festivity was participated by representative from the security sectors, national line agencies, academe, civic organizations as well as the city’s 45 barangay. Also present were members of the Isabela City Council, chairpersons and staff of various departments of the Local Government of the City of Isabela. (Words by SJ Asakil/Photos by KJ Evardo, CIO)
